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is titled "Methods for determining total body skeletal muscle mass." This invention is based on the discovery that the enrichment of D3-creatinine in a urine sample, following the oral administration of a defined dose of D3-creatine, can be utilized to calculate total-body creatine pool size and total body skeletal muscle mass in a subject. The methods developed in this patent are useful for diagnosing disorders related to skeletal muscle mass and for screening potential therapeutic agents that may affect muscle mass.

Another significant patent is "Divalent lanthanide reduction catalysts." This invention pertains to the chemistry of inorganic reduction catalysts, specifically the composition and use of dihalogenated lanthanides, such as TmI or DyI. These catalysts facilitate reduction reactions, including the preparation of alkylated hydrocarbons and organic polymers.
